Skip to content

stefanstoehr/rummz

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

33 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

1. Allgemeines

Projekttitel *

RUMMZ https://www.rummz.de/

2. Dein Projekt

Beschreibe dein Projekt kurz. *

RUMMZ (Rapide Untergrund Material Modellierung und Zonierung) ist eine smarte Single-Page-Webanwendung (SPA) mit dem Ziel, die digitale SouverÀnitÀt der kommunalen Verwaltungen im Bereich der Baugrunduntersuchung zu stÀrken. Ab 2026 muss mit der DIN-Methode Building Information Modelling (BIM) öffentliche Infrastruktur geplant werden. Alle Bauinformationen sind dann in dem ISO-Format Industry Foundation Classes (IFC) in einem zentralen 3D-Datenmodell gespeichert. RUMMZ ermöglicht die selbststÀndige, zeitsparende und normgerechte Umwandlung von geotechnischen Baugrundinformationen in dieses Format. Die Anwendung fördert damit die Einhaltung gesetzlicher Vorgaben zur Baubeschleunigung und sparsamen Mittelverwendung von Geldern sowie FlÀchen und reduziert die AbhÀngigkeit von proprietÀrer Software bei erhöhter IT- sowie Datensicherheit.

Alt-Text

Welche gesellschaftliche Herausforderung willst du mit dem Projekt angehen? *

Die Bauzeitverzögerungen und Preisexplosionen bei Stuttgart 21 und BER veranlassten den Gesetzgeber die Art und Weise der Planung von Grund auf zu Àndern. RUMMZ hilft den Kommunen bei dieser digitalen Transformation vom "Aktenordner zum Datenmodell" und entlastet gleichzeitig die kommunalen Rechenzentren. 

Bodeninformationen fĂŒr Baugenehmigungen können selbststĂ€ndig und mit Selbstwirksamkeit von Sachbearbeiter*innen ohne Schulung gesetzeskonform und digital souverĂ€n gemĂ€ĂŸ den 2026 geltenden BIM-Vorschriften umgesetzt werden. In Deutschland werden jĂ€hrlich ca. 200 TSD Baugrundgutachten (siehe Statista Anzahl Baugenehmigungen fĂŒr Neubauten 2024) erstellt, die nur durch kostenverursachende Auftragsvergaben BIM-konform digitalisiert werden können. Je nach Umfang mĂŒssen Ausschreibungen erfolgen und Fristen gewahrt werden, was mehrere Monate Bearbeitungsdauer bedeutet und Ressourcen bindet. Auch freie Software wie QGIS kann diese LĂŒcke nicht schließen.

RUMMZ ist ein einfach zu verstehendes und intuitiv zu bedienendes Online-Tool. Die Baugrundinformationen aus den gesetzlich vorgeschriebenen Baugrundgutachten werden in das geforderte IFC-Format sicher und schnell exportiert, was Verwaltungen entlastet sowie unabhĂ€ngiger macht im Umgang mit FlĂ€chenversiegelungen. RUMMZ unterstĂŒtzt den offenen IFC-Standard und stĂ€rkt die digitale Selbstbestimmung öffentlicher Akteure fĂŒr eine schnellere, transparentere und ressourcenschonende Infrastrukturplanung.

Alt-Text

Wie willst du dein Projekt technisch umsetzen? *

RUMMZ wird als Single-Page-Webanwendung (SPA) entwickelt. Es ist keinerlei Installation notwendig, was die IT-Sicherheit erhöht und kommunale Rechenzentren entlastet. RUMMZ wird vollstĂ€ndig lokal im Browser-Cache mit minimalen Vorgaben an die Client-Hardware ausgefĂŒhrt. In diesem offenen Architekturkonzept werden keine Daten extern gespeichert (DSGVO-konform). Die Domain rummz.de ist bereits reserviert und wird mit dem öffentlichen Repository https://github.com/stefanstoehr/rummz verknĂŒpft fĂŒr kollaboratives Coding.

RUMMZ basiert vor allem auf nativem JavaScript fĂŒr kompilierungsfreie Browser-Ladezeiten, sofortige DOM-Aktualisierungen und performante 3D-Visualisierungen. Benutzer*innen erleben das Interface als ĂŒbersichtlich, intuitiv und modern. FĂŒr Design, Karten, Geodatenverarbeitung und Volumenmodellierung werden etablierte Open-Source-Bibliotheken wie Leaflet.js, Three.js, Proj4.js, Bootstrap.js, Chart.js und Ifc.js eingebunden. Die Eingabeinformationen (Bohrkoordinaten, Höhe, Schichten, Farbcodes) werden als (1) JSON-Datei heruntergeladen, um sie fĂŒr die nĂ€chste Session zu importieren, oder als (2) IFC-Datei heruntergeladen, um die vorgegebene Weiternutzung z.B. in der CDE zu ermöglichen.

Das MVP verzichtet bewusst auf komplexe Frameworks, bleibt aber skalierbar fĂŒr spĂ€tere Erweiterungen – etwa durch eine Python-Microservice-Schicht fĂŒr individuelle geotechnische Interpolationen oder ein skalierbares Frontend-Backend-Setup bevorzugt mit Next.js und Node.js, um Usability und Funktionsumfang zu erweitern.

Hast du schon an der Idee gearbeitet? Wenn ja, beschreibe kurz den aktuellen Stand und erklÀre die geplanten Neuerungen. *

Ja, es liegt bereits ein detailliertes UI-Konzept mit interaktivem Mockups vor. Die BenutzeroberflÀche ist als klickbares Designmodell umgesetzt und zeigt exemplarisch, wie die Eingabe, Visualisierung und Auswertung der Bodendaten funktionieren.

Die technische Architektur mit Event-Delegation, Event-Handlers, DOM-Änderungen und dem SSOT-Datenmodell ist skizziert, ebenso die Algorithmen fĂŒr die dynamische Visualisierung und Aktualisierung der 3D-Modelle (Bohrzylinder als auch Expansionsvolumen) aus den Nutzereingaben.

Die Förderung soll nun die separierten Entwicklungen zu einem funktionalen Prototypen (MVP) vereinen, mit u.a. der Anbindung an Echtzeit-Auswertungen im Dashboard mit Chart.js, Möglichkeiten zur Konfiguration z.B. VerÀnderung der Volumenexpansion und den Export in das offene BIM-Format IFC.

Alt-Text

Welche Àhnlichen AnsÀtze gibt es schon und was wird dein Projekt anders bzw. besser machen? *

RUMMZ besitzt als smartes und mobiles Browserinterface mit der spezialisierten Aufgabe der Baugrunderstellung im IFC-Format ein Alleinstellungsmerkmal.  Quelloffene Desktop-Software wie QGIS oder Blender verfĂŒgen ĂŒber BIM-Plugins, jedoch nicht ĂŒber die entsprechenden Formulare fĂŒr die Nutzereingaben und sind darĂŒber hinaus sehr komplex in ihrer Bedienung. Das Gleiche gilt fĂŒr proprietĂ€re Software wie GEOgraf, GGU oder Autodesk, die teuer sind, CAD-Hardware und Installationen voraussetzen. RUMMZ rendert im Browser ĂŒber WebGL, exportiert die Daten nach IFC fĂŒr die Weiternutzung als u.a. Import in das Common Data Environment (CDE) ohne Installation, ohne externe Datenspeicherung und somit vollstĂ€ndig konform mit der DSGVO.

Alt-Text

Wer ist die Zielgruppe und wie soll dein Projekt sie erreichen? *

Die Hauptzielgruppe von RUMMZ sind kommunale Bauverwaltungen, die einen kostengĂŒnstigen, sicheren und einfachen Weg suchen, BIM-konform zu planen. Eine klar strukturierte und gut lesbare BenutzeroberflĂ€che ermöglicht die sofortige Visualisierung des 3D-Baugrundmodells und den direkten Download im IFC-Format – ein hoher Alltagsnutzen fĂŒr die Planungspraxis.

ZusÀtzlich bietet das Dashboard eine dynamische Auswertung der Bodeninformationen, die Nutzer*innen unmittelbar Erkenntnisse und Entscheidungsgrundlagen liefert. Auch Umweltinstitutionen, Bauberufe und der Immobiliensektor profitieren von der Möglichkeit, die endliche Ressource Boden auszuwerten.

FĂŒr die initiale Verbreitung werden zwei bis vier Pilotkunden aus Bauverwaltungen und Bauunternehmen als Multiplikatoren in ihrem Netzwerk wirken, neben der Open-BIM- und OSM-Community (FOSSGIS).

Alt-Text

Skizziere kurz die wichtigsten Meilensteine, die im Förderzeitraum umgesetzt werden sollen. *

Benutzerschnittstelle: Die Logik und das Layout ist mit grundlegenden UI-Elementen wie Input-Elementen, Event-Listeners/-Handlers,  (Scroll-)Buttons, Icons und einem informativen Guide- sowie Dashboard-Bereich ausgestattet.

2D-Kartenschnittstelle: Die Implementierung der OSM-Maps zur Erstellung von Geodatenpunkte ist eingefĂŒgt. Die Koordinaten der Marker werden bei jeder Interaktion in Echtzeit aktualisiert.

3D-Visualisierung: FĂŒr die Umrechnung der kartesischen Koordinaten in die 3D-Szene wird eine "Equirectangular Approximation" verwendet. Die Positionierung der Zylindergeometrien (Bohrkerne) ist exakt. Die Volumengeometrien (AusbreitungsflĂ€chen) sind lagegenau durch Triangulation und Voronois-Berechnungen platziert.

Dashboard: Diagramme fĂŒr z.B. Materialvergleiche heben den Nutzwert sofort.  

Export: Der JSON- und IFC-Export per Klick machen die App zum vollstÀndigen MVP.

An welchen Software-Projekten hast du / habt ihr bisher gearbeitet? Bei Open-Source-Projekten bitte einen Link zum Repository angeben.

05/2025 bis 07/2025 habe ich fĂŒr den Lehrstuhl Produktionswirtschaft der UniversitĂ€t in Cottbus ein interaktives Dashboard fĂŒr die Ansicht von Ist- und Soll-Signalen (Wifi) fĂŒr Desktop und mobile EndgerĂ€te mit QGIS und Three.js als 3D-Anwendung programmiert. Siehe Link: https://github.com/prodwilab 12/2024 bis 05/2025 konnte ich fĂŒr die A+S Consult GmbH aus Dresden eine kommerzielle 3D IFC-React-App programmieren. Funktionen die auch bei RUMMZ vorkommen sind Formularverarbeitung, 3D IFC-Viewer, Kartenanbindung und Projektion. 02/2022 bis 06/2022 habe ich fĂŒr das Stadtplanungsamt in Cottbus eine interaktive Karten-App mit QGIS, Leaflet.js, Tooltips und Geolokalisierung erstellt. Link: https://github.com/stadtentwicklung  

Alt-Text

Erfahrung, Hintergrund, Motivation, Perspektive: Was sollen wir ĂŒber dich (bzw. euch) wissen und bei der Auswahl berĂŒcksichtigen?

RUMMZ vereint moderne Open-Source-Webtechnologien wie 3D- und Datenvisualisierungen mit dem offenen international etablierten IFC-Exportformat fĂŒr die Infrastrukturplanung. Seit 2012 habe ich mir autodidaktisch die notwendigen Coding-Skills erarbeitet und bin so in der Lage mit meiner Anwendersicht das fehlende Werkzeug selber zu erstellen. RUMMZ stĂ€rkt auch die FOSSGIS-Community, von der ich als Vereinsmitglied bereits seit Jahren profitiere. Als zertifizierter BIM-Manager bin ich ĂŒberzeugt vom Mehrwert dieser GIS-/BIM-App fĂŒr die öffentlichen Bauverwaltungen, in der ich 7 Jahre lang tĂ€tig war, und sehe den Prototypen als Grundstein fĂŒr spĂ€tere Erweiterungen mit Kennwerten, (Orthofoto-)Kartendiensten, EPSG-Koordinatensystemen, Projektionsverfahren, GelĂ€ndeoberflĂ€chenverschneidungen und Rendering-Methoden.

About

🌍📐 Rapid Underground Material Modelling and Zoning

Topics

Resources

Stars

Watchers

Forks

Contributors